Summary:
This paper will present a modular EEPROM supercell that provides a convenient means for adding small amounts of nonvolatile storage to standard cell designs. The nonvolatile bit is a single poly cell which places the storage node next to (rather than on top of) the control transistor and adds just one mask to the 3um P-well CMOS process that supports a diverse standard cell library consisting of digital and analog cells
